Output 66afad61885ada424282922d20340f9d71cd84f39c3b86172033c72e48f10295:0

value
14625
script pubkey
OP_0 OP_PUSHBYTES_20 9aeb50584e35ef073d44bd876ef1e4d9e551a4d4
address
bc1qnt44qkzwxhhsw02yhkrkau0ym8j4rfx5zjl9x4
transaction
66afad61885ada424282922d20340f9d71cd84f39c3b86172033c72e48f10295
confirmations
252012
spent
true